This is Kira's story as told by RESCUE'S president Jennifer Berry:

 Kira is a white and tan colored cocker spaniel. When we saved her she had been at Animal Control for five days. She also had an injury to her eye, a condition called cherry eye. This condition is easily treated. She had surgery to repair her eye the day after we saved her. While examining her the vet also found that she had an ulcer on that same eye. This ulcer covered nearly her entire eye. This is a very painful condition. Thankfully she didn’t have to endure that pain anymore. While she was under anesthesia we also spayed Kira. Kira has completely recovered and does not require any future medical treatment for her eye. Kira’s medical and boarding expenses total $840.


So those are the “facts” of Kira’s rescue. Let me tell you a different story about Kira. When I rescued Kira I was struck by her “empty” gaze. She seemed hollow, vacant or maybe the best word is resigned. It just broke my heart. Obviously she had an injury to her eye but that didn’t seem to bother her. Her heart and spirit seemed broken. I took her out of her kennel and walked her inside to a quiet room. As I spent time with her I found her to be a sweet but timid dog. She was extremely hand shy. When I stood up, she rolled onto the floor and showed me her belly. :( Of course I felt horrible that I had scared her with such a normal, subtle movement.    

I knew RESCUE could help her. There had to be a little spark of hope left within her. RESCUE has the most caring, dedicated, loving and patience volunteers. We would love and care for on her terms. We would be patient. We would show her that people can be kind, gentle, loving and fun. As the days past and she completely recovered from her surgeries our volunteers began interacting with Kira. Sometimes we just sat in the grass under a shade tree. Sometimes we walked her around the nearby lake. Or brushed her clean soft fur. The days turned into weeks. We could see that spark start to flourish within her. She started to wag her tail, she had a bit of a pep in her step, she seemed to be enjoying our company!!! YAHOO!!! We couldn’t have been happier for her! Our little lost soul had been “found.” We knew there was no turning back now.
